計算機理論方向 搞的人少 的博士就業會被歧視嗎

時間 2021-05-06 03:48:53

1樓:

邏輯學專業來強答一番。

稍微學過一點計算複雜性的內容,但是發現找工作的時候一點幫助沒有。國內的計算機行業,並沒有這方面需求。

不過有很多國外的大公司老是給我老師發郵件。可能國外會比較重視這方面的人才。

2樓:

tcs念了一年半退圈,導師做的是並行和分布式計算,讀著讀著覺得沒什麼卵意思。同學ucla跟乙個.net的大牛讀博,後來去了一家資料公司。

我個人的感覺是tcs讀到博士要麼就弄理論性很強的東西,比如高階邏輯,和一些非經典邏輯的證明論,然後畢業就失業,或者搞工業應用但是拿個ms出去混飯就夠了

3樓:Gusttavo Chan

哈哈哈,我也在糾結這個問題,舉個栗子,就算在日本這種科研經費爆棚的國家,做TCS也很難找教職,更別提industry。隔壁組副教授做term rewriting的日本人,筑波畢業奧地利博士回國,根!本!

找!不!到!

工作,據說在同伴家裡打地鋪打了幾個月才拿到我們學校的教職。TCS現在的地位很尷尬,聽著高大上但是基本工業應用很少,轉程式模型檢查可能還好搞一點,這也就是為什麼TCS基本集中在歐洲那幾個國家在搞。我一向認為只有特別喜歡搞研究的人才適合讀博,題主如果超級喜歡TCS,好好搞搞,國內教職不說國外教職還是找得到的。

4樓:

好的高校招人看方向,因為會有課題組啥的

如果去地方性二三本方向不太要緊。

然而...

為什麼不建議計算機博士去高校?網際網路高薪會長期保持或繼續增長嗎?

5樓:浩月

今年教授考核會上,我們理論方向的領頭人,也是我們前系主任付老師的總結comments「沒有一流的理論計算機研究,就沒有一流的計算機系」,我們系主任回應「完全同意,並且鼓勵在理論計算機方向大力招人」,據了解我們系應該有從普林斯頓做理論方向的老師加盟。

然而,個人感覺做理論的方向在中國目前的階段下比較難生存,主要是目前中國的研究強調「面向國家的重大需求」,而理論是很難短期內看到實用的。國內也缺少十年磨一劍的氛圍與土壤,挺難的。

好處是:難,所以競爭相對少一點,如果確實做的好,還是有機會出來

6樓:uv0xab

同為FM坑中PhD。我堅信這個行業未來是會火的,具體什麼時候火就說不好了。另外這個專業找工作不算難找吧,不過這也要看具體做的是什麼方向。。

7樓:rainoftime

首先,FM大類裡面之間也是千差萬別的,不可同一而論!

比如從核心方法的角度,形式化方法涉及但不限於以下內容:

自動定理證明

互動式定理證明

模型檢查

以驗證為目標的程式分析

數學優化、約束求解等(線性規劃、整數規劃...; SAT、CP..)自動機、形式語言理論等

計算機代數/符號計算

型別系統、型別論

純數理邏輯(模型論、證明論,乃至集合論、遞迴論:)統計機器學習。。

(另:部分研究者對以上內容其本身也有貢獻)從面向的應用特點角度,也各有傾向設計層 VS. 實現層

自動化 VS. 互動式

軟體 VS.硬體

驗證功能屬性的強弱

....

FM大類下相關從業人員很可能互相不了解、不關心。。

然後回到問題本身(嘗試「同一而論」。。):

產業界:會「歧視」,直接相關的企業/崗位實在是太少了。需求是肯定存在的(比如各種程式測試也是為了部分保證軟體可靠性嘛。。

),很多技術實際上也一直被使用著(比如Mathematica軟體~)

學術界:不談偏理論的(參考以上「核心方法的角度」,實在太廣);偏應用的,FM相關方法正廣泛用於計算機系統與網路、計算機安全、軟體工程、程式語言、設計自動化、人工智慧等多個電腦科學領域~~ 。。

利益不相關,計算機安全方向學生(

8樓:Roison An

歪個樓,計算機理論領域好像有個特點是,發文章按照姓名的字母順序決定署名順序。。於是在國內的評價體系下,姓比較靠前的人會佔大便宜。。

9樓:

連生物都不如就太誇張了吧... 是比不過機器學習這種大熱門,但畢竟在cs系,再怎麼都能找機會認識點人,學點程式設計。師兄師姐都進不錯的網際網路公司了,工資也很高。

10樓:

要說找教職,tcs在計算機中的地位就相當於純數學在數學中的地位。純數學在數學系找教職有多難,tcs在計算機系找教職就有多難。但是我們有退路啊,可以去公司。

我認識的大多tcs出來的博士、博后後來退出學術圈的待遇還不差,基本上沒有改行的。

總之,tcs的熱點就是如此變換莫測。我的建議就是好好把手頭的方向做好,經典技術學會,涉及的數學基礎學紮實,。其實tcs涉及的數學真不多,除非像GCT那種方向,大部分還就是概率統計線性代數等,等你出來後再趕熱潮也來得及。

「趁年輕的時候,把技術性的東西學會了,這樣下乙個浪潮來的時候就不會錯過」這是曾經乙個長者教育過我的話。

11樓:

前不久在NIPS跟人聊到了TCS找教職的難度。好幾個MIT、CMU這些名校TCS做得非常牛的博士(FOCS、STOC發了很多篇)最後去了排名50左右的學校做AP。ML、CV這些領域同樣水平的PhD估計能去個Top 10的名校了。。。

還見到做graph theory的人找教職的時候堅決否認自己跟TCS有任何關係,一口咬定自己是data scientist。

TCS找教職確實難,但是找碼農工作並不難。IT公司面試的那些演算法題對於TCS的博士都是小兒科。何況TCS搞得好的人都是絕頂聰明的的人~

12樓:

一般來說,做計算機理論方向的研究,需要很好的基礎,包括演算法,資料結構,數學相關。再加上幾年的研究經歷,學習能力和解決問題的能力都很強。畢業之後想去工業界,選擇也沒有你想象中那麼少。

我知道的在香港做計算機理論的博士去工業界的出路都還不錯,比如Google, Facebook, Jane Street。另外,還有去做私募的。

13樓:小張兵嘎

不要把fm和工程分割開嘛,越來越多的工程會越來越向fm靠近。話說要fm那麼難的都能學溜,真想先個別的工作,比如搞個dl ml啥的不就是幾天就入門的事嘛,反正工程界要求就是熟練應用現有工具

14樓:圓胖腫

看你怎麼定義歧視了,其實我覺得非理論方向根本就不應該有phd,應用碩士搞就足夠了,博士畢業各位如果不介意回國發展的話,可以先給我發個簡歷,我看看有沒有位置

15樓:

位置比較尷尬。對搞工程的來說太難有沒有什麼用,不想搞。對搞數學的就是一堆概率論、組合、數論、代數等的大雜燴,逼格不夠不屑搞。

16樓:

本人土鱉青椒,建議如果能出國就出國吧高校的門檻越來越高編制不增加退乙個才能進乙個進人也要PK, 熱門方向自然有優勢。估計未來大量的兄弟姐妹會走項聘或者科研編制這個收入差不多完全從專案走自然也只有那些有錢的專案組能聘得起做形式化的依然是弱勢。如果不想出國,某些科研院所也許有這方面的需求,比如科學院的各種所,這就需要自己去一家一家找了,如果找到了,待遇通常還不錯。

推薦些計算機理論書籍吧。

史丹福大學的Introduction to Automata Theory,Languages,and Computation 3rd Edition MIT的Introduction to the Theory of Computation 兩本關於計算機理論很好的入門書,詳細介紹了計算機的計算能...

計算機視覺方向博士如何做好科研?

小林 馬上步入研二的我還是沒有找到更好的研究方向,又想做過場景分類,影象分割,影象還原,但是一做上去就感覺濛濛的,乙個人做是真的很頭疼,馬上就要開題了,到現在還沒有什麼思路。有想過出去實習,但老闆一直不放人,必須要先出成果。求建議! 伯樂九君 找個優異的計算機視覺專家做導師。國內以譚鐵牛為規範來找。...

計算機博士能否做理論物理方面的科研

夜火星淡 這要看你計算機方面專業是什麼以及你想做的是理論物理是哪方面。想做解析方面的話需要學習的東西太多並且不能發揮你的專業優勢。所以建議做數值方向。下面列一些可能的方向 高能物理 大資料處理對撞機結果 凝聚態理論 多體量子模擬目前在發展各種神經網路演算法,和深度學習也有密切關係。第一性原理計算方面...